Who Grand Hyatt Tokyo suits — our verdict first
Grand Hyatt Tokyo is the Roppongi Hills campus hotel: dining depth, Mori Tower access and Hyatt reliability. Book it for entertainment logistics. Choose Andaz for a quieter Toranomon design tower; choose Park Hyatt for Shinjuku skyline; choose Peninsula when Ginza/palace win.
Getting there from Haneda (HND) and Narita (NRT)
Taxi from HND is typically 25–45 minutes to Roppongi. After arrival, the Hills complex covers many evenings without leaving the campus — still budget taxis for Asakusa or Shinjuku days.
Tokyo has two main international airports. Haneda (HND) is closer to most central hotels on this list. Narita (NRT) remains common on long-haul and budget tickets — budget more time or use Narita Express to Tokyo / Shinjuku. Always match your transfer to the airport printed on your ticket.
Where it sits in Tokyo
Grand Hyatt Tokyo sits in Roppongi Hills at 6-10-3 Roppongi. In Tokyo terms that choice decides your daily rhythm: Marunouchi and Otemachi buy palace gardens and rail power; Ginza-edge hotels buy shopping walks; Shinjuku buys skyline and west-side energy; Roppongi and Toranomon buy Hills campuses and nightlife; Shiodome buys bay views.
Tokyo distances look short on a map and feel long with luggage on the wrong subway transfer. Pick the neighbourhood that matches most evenings before you fall for a rate across town.

Rooms and what you actually get
Inventory is roughly 387 rooms and suites across the categories on this page. View drives price in Tokyo — palace, bay, Mt Fuji-capable or neon skyline categories are the usual upgrades.
Club lounges, breakfast and spa credits vary by rate code. Read the live rate inclusions rather than assuming the headline nightly price is all-in. Tokyo hotel rooms can run smaller than Western expectations even at five-star level — check square metres on the room type if space matters.
Dining, transit and the stay rhythm
Tokyo rewards hotels that match how you move: JR and metro for Marunouchi; Shinjuku for west-side rail webs; Roppongi for Hills evenings. Grand Hyatt Tokyo works best when you lean into that neighbourhood rhythm instead of crossing the Yamanote line twice a day with jet lag.
Convenience-store breakfasts, hotel fine dining and neighbourhood ramen can all fit one trip — just build in transfer time for any reservation that is not walkable.
How it compares with our other Tokyo picks
Andaz Tokyo is the design-led Hyatt alternative in Toranomon Hills. Park Hyatt is the Shinjuku skyline sibling. Conrad covers Shiodome bay views. Aman/Hoshinoya only compete if you want tiny-inventory sanctuary over Hills energy.
Booking notes and practical tips
Indicative nights sit around £250–£550 depending on sakura, autumn foliage, Golden Week and major holidays — use the live rates panel for current partner prices.
Request bed type and view in writing. Carry a light layer for fierce hotel AC. IC cards (Suica/Pasmo or mobile equivalents) make metro days painless once bags are down.

Should I stay near Tokyo Station or in Shinjuku?
Stay near Tokyo Station / Marunouchi for shinkansen, Imperial Palace walks and Ginza. Stay in Shinjuku for west-side nightlife, department stores and a different skyline. Roppongi suits Hills museums and nightlife. Pick based on evenings, not just the first JR arrival.
